Does this tree need support?
Hi, I’ve just taken down some leylandii type conifers next to my house. I left some of the trunks in as places for birds to perch and plan to grow ivy up them for the birds. In amongst the conifers there was this sycamore which has grown by chance. Up til now it has been protected from wind etc by the other trees around it but now it is more exposed is there anything I can do to help it? Competition for light and water/nutrients has just gone down, which is a plus for it but it’s a bit gangly as it has been growing up to try to get out of the shade.
